A reaction produced 37.5 L of oxygen gas at 307 K and 1.25 atm. How many moles of oxygen were produced?

On the basis of the given data:

Volume (V) is 37.5 L

Temperature (T) is 307 K

Pressure (P) is 1.25 atm

In order to calculate the number of moles, the formula to be used is PV = nRT, Here R is 0.0821 Latm/mol/K

n = PV / RT

n = 1.25 atm × 37.5 L / 0.0821 Latm/mol/K × 307 K

n = 1.85 mol
